Formations au coeur des technologies

Essayer, tester, échanger les bonnes pratiques, partager les retours d'expériences, ...
toutes nos formations sont disponibles à distance (classes virtuelles) et en centre de formation (présentiel), au choix.
Vous pouvez même changer de modalité en cours de formation, si vous avez des contraintes : par exemple, commencer en présentiel et continuer les jours suivants à distance.
Les outils pédagogiques et l'infrastructure de travaux pratiques mis à disposition sont accessibles depuis nos locaux, ou depuis votre entreprise ou votre lieu de télétravail, à volonté
N'hésitez pas à tester nos formations et nos serious games !

Formation : Shibboleth : installation, configuration

Durée3 jours
Code coursRS116
Dates11 au 12 décembre

(cliquez sur une date pour vous inscrire)

Public:

Exploitants, administrateurs, et toute personne souhaitant mettre en oeuvre un système de supervision avec Prometheus

Objectifs:

Connaître les fonctionnalités de Prometheus, savoir le mettre en oeuvre pour une supervision de services dynamiques.

Connaissances préalables nécessaires:

Connaissance de l'architecture d'un système d'information, bases tcp/ip et bases systèmes unix/linux.

Déroulé pédagogique


Présentation
Durée : 3h
Méthodes pédagogiques : exposé/échanges
Matériels et moyens : video-projecteur en présentiel, tableau partagé en classe virtuelle
Fonctionnalités de Prometheus, apports.
Supervision de services dynamiques, autonomie des composants
Positionnement par rapport aux autres outils de supervision.
Architecture, rôle des différents composants : serveur, pushgateway, alertmanager, PromQL, etc ...
Plateformes supportées
Installation et configuration de base
Durée : 3h
Méthodes pédagogiques : exposé/échanges
Matériels et moyens : video-projecteur en présentiel, tableau partagé en classe virtuelle
Définition des ressources supervisées, des intervalles de collecte
Démarrage du serveur Prometheus.
Premiers pas dans la console web, et l'interface graphique.
Modèle de données et mesures
Durée : 3h
Méthodes pédagogiques : exposé/échanges
Matériels et moyens : video-projecteur en présentiel, tableau partagé en classe virtuelle
Format des données stockées, notion de timestamp
Types de mesures : compteurs, jauges, histogrammes, résumés.
Identification des ressources supervisées : notions d'instances, de jobs.
Configuration
Durée : 3h
Méthodes pédagogiques : exposé/échanges
Matériels et moyens : video-projecteur en présentiel, tableau partagé en classe virtuelle
Paramètres à définir en ligne de commande : lieu de stockage des données, volumes à conserver en mémoire ou sur disques, etc ...
Paramètres définis dans le fichier de configuration, prometheus.yml : instances, jobs, fichiers de règles
Les règles
Durée : 3h
Méthodes pédagogiques : exposé/échanges
Matériels et moyens : video-projecteur en présentiel, tableau partagé en classe virtuelle
Les types de règles : recording rules, alerting rules
Définition de règles
Utilisation des templates
Test et validation des règles avec promtool
Requêtes
Durée : 3h
Méthodes pédagogiques : exposé/échanges
Matériels et moyens : video-projecteur en présentiel, tableau partagé en classe virtuelle
Langage de requêtage  PromQL (Prometheus Query Language) : opérateurs, fonctions.
Bonnes pratiques
Visualisation
Durée : 3h
Méthodes pédagogiques : exposé/échanges
Matériels et moyens : video-projecteur en présentiel, tableau partagé en classe virtuelle
Différentes solutions :
WebUI de Prometheus, PromDash,
interfaçage avec grafana,
API en Go, Java, Python.
Exemple de mise en oeuvre avec Grafana

Retour au descriptif
Modalités et délais d'accès
Méthodes mobilisées

Pythagore-F.D.

01 55 33 52 10
pfd@pythagore-fd.fr
Calendrier
Code cours : RS116

Contenu de la formation
Shibboleth : installation, configuration:

Accès à la liste des cours



Vous pouvez bien entendu composer votre programme personnel à partir de nos descriptifs de cours


Version du document : Ra08
Date de mise à jour du document : 2024/11/08